Surname Sieber

Surname Sieber (Sieber Germany Switzerland United States Austria France, 塞伯 China, Зибер Russia Kazakhstan) , throughout the world, is a common cognomen. The surname Sieber is habitual in Western Europe, particularly Switzerland, where it is quite a common surname, Liechtenstein, and Germany (explore the name in all countries). In absolute terms, the name is most common in Germany, Switzerland, and the United States. Much less frequently, Sieber is the forename as well as the last name.
